I recently asked ChatGPT, Gemini, and Claude to pick the best smartphone for most people to buy, and I was thrilled with the results. I didn’t expect the different AI models to produce such practical answers. Even though it wasn’t perfect (Gemini needed some coaching), the reasoning was sound, and all of the models produced decent picks that were well-justified.

The Pixel 11’s release feels like an excellent opportunity to try again, and it’s a much more challenging task. The new Pixel 11 flagships aren’t a slam dunk for buyers, and while Google undoubtedly made improvements, the phones may still not be the best choice for most in 2026.

I asked all three models what the best Pixel people should spend their hard-earned money on right now, and I was shocked that none of them could agree.
